Sony Unveils New Network Walkman

Well, it finally happened: Sony finally took the wraps off its Network Walkman.

Dubbed the NWD-B100 (which the company told the world about months ago), the new Walkman will be coming to Europe first and sports a 3-line color LCD, offers either a 1GB (NWD-B103 / B103F) or 2GB size (NWD-B105 / 105F), and sports an FM tuner, voice recorder, 12 hours of battery life, and support for MP3 and WMA as UMS… Bye Bye SonicStage ! After several years Sony finally understood that proprietary soft like SonicStage or iTunes sucks…

So far there is no word on pricing or US availability, but hopefully it’ll hit shelves soon.
